Downtown Columbus
Downtown Columbus is renowned for its exceptional modernist architecture and vibrant arts scene, offering a unique cultural experience. Visitors can explore award-winning buildings designed by renowned architects like Eero Saarinen and I.M. Pei, making it a significant destination for architecture enthusiasts. The downtown area also features numerous public art installations, galleries, unique shops, and cafes. It provides a sophisticated contrast to the casual fun of the water park, suitable for a post-swim outing or a pre-visit exploration. Consider a guided architectural tour for a deeper appreciation of the city's design heritage.
Downtown Columbus · 5.0 miMill Race Park
Mill Race Park is a large, scenic urban park located along the East Fork of the White River in downtown Columbus. It features extensive walking and biking trails, playgrounds, picnic areas, and a distinctive amphitheater. The park also includes a historic carousel and a large pavilion, making it a versatile spot for recreation and relaxation. Its expansive grounds are perfect for families looking for outdoor activities that don't involve water, offering open fields for games or quiet spots for reading. The riverfront setting provides beautiful views and a peaceful atmosphere, ideal for unwinding after a day at the water park.

The Garage Food Hall
Located in downtown Columbus, The Garage Food Hall is a modern dining destination housed in a beautifully renovated historic building. It offers a diverse array of culinary options from various local vendors, catering to a wide range of tastes. From artisanal pizzas and gourmet burgers to international cuisine and sweet treats, there’s something for everyone. The vibrant atmosphere, often featuring live music, makes it an excellent spot for groups to gather, share different dishes, and enjoy a lively evening. It’s a perfect place for families or friends to explore a variety of flavors in one convenient location.
Downtown Columbus · 5.5 miZaharakos Ice Cream Parlor
Step back in time at Zaharakos, a meticulously preserved 1900s-style ice cream parlor in downtown Columbus. This unique establishment offers a nostalgic experience with its original fixtures, including a stunning marble soda fountain. Guests can enjoy classic ice cream sundaes, milkshakes, and phosphates, alongside light lunch options like sandwiches and soups. It’s a charming spot for families and groups looking for a sweet treat and a memorable dining experience that combines history with delicious desserts. The atmosphere alone makes it worth the visit after a day of fun.
